🍽️ Must-Try Chicago Restaurants for Students πŸŽ“βœ¨

Having dined at numerous fine restaurants in Chicago over the past year, I’ve curated this two-part guide to help you discover the city’s most Instagram-worthy and delicious spots! 🌟 1. 3 Arts Club Cafe at RH Chicago Highlights: Feels more like an art gallery than a restaurant β€” opulent and perfect for photos! πŸ›οΈπŸ“Έ Must-try: Lobster roll (with caviar option) 🦞 Price: $50-$100 per person Rating: 🌟🌟🌟🌟 | Ambience 9/10 | Taste 7/10 | Experience 9/10 🌟 2. Olio E Piu Highlights: Convenient downtown location, green-themed dΓ©cor with lush plants β€” fresh and photogenic πŸŒΏπŸ“Έ Must-try: Tuna dish 🍣 (their famous pastas are overrated though!) Price: $30-$50 Rating: 🌟🌟 | Ambience 8/10 | Taste 5/10 | Experience 6/10 🌟 3. Topo Gigio Ristorante Highlights: Incredible food! Rustic patio with red bricks β€” not fancy but absolutely delicious 🧱πŸ”₯ Must-try: Crab risotto πŸ¦€ β€” arguably the BEST Italian dish in Chicago! Price: ~$50 Rating: 🌟🌟🌟🌟🌟 | Ambience 7/10 | Taste 10/10 | Experience 9/10 🌟 4. Volare Highlights: Better location and easier reservations than Topo Gigio πŸ™οΈ Must-try: Pastas and risottos are consistently good β€” not mind-blowing but reliable! Price: ~$50 Rating: 🌟🌟🌟🌟 | Ambience 7/10 | Taste 9/10 | Experience 9/10 🌟 5. Bar La Rue Highlights: Gorgeous restaurant; happy hour oysters are $2 each πŸ¦ͺ Must-try: Cheese fondue πŸ§€ (fun interactive experience β€” like Western hotpot!) Price: ~$50 Rating: 🌟🌟🌟🌟 | Ambience 8/10 | Experience 7/10 (glass roof gets very hot!) 🌟 6. The Perch Highlights: Great brunch spot in Wicker Park πŸ₯‘ Must-try: Egg-based appetizer (decent but not exceptional) Price: $30-$50 Rating: 🌟🌟🌟 | Ambience 6/10 | Taste 7/10 | Experience 7/10 🍴 Stay tuned for Part 2 with more delicious recommendations!
